What is DCDC Certification?
The DCDC certification stands for Data Center Design Consultant, a designation awarded by BICSI to professionals who show advanced knowledge in the design, layout, and management of data centers. The certification covers essential aspects such as power systems, cooling, cabling, IT systems integration, and project management, all tailored to meet the evolving standards of the modern data center.
Unlike generic IT credentials, DCDC is specifically crafted for those involved in the technical and structural layout of data centers, making it a specialized qualification. Candidates must pass a rigorous exam that assesses not just theoretical knowledge, but also practical application in real-world design scenarios.
This credential is ideal for IT consultants, facility managers, electrical engineers, and project supervisors involved in building or upgrading data center environments.

What Does the Certification Exam Involve?
To earn your DCDC certification, you must meet specific eligibility requirements, including a combination of relevant education and experience in data center design. BICSI recommends that applicants have at least two years of design experience in data centers or a related field.
The exam consists of multiple-choice questions that test your knowledge across key areas such as:
Site selection and layout planning
HVAC and power systems
Structured cabling
IT equipment layout
Security and fire protection systems
Project management best practices
Preparing for the exam involves a mix of self-study, hands-on experience, and recommended training courses. BICSI also provides a DCDC study guide and practice tests to help candidates get ready for the real thing.
